Oklahoma Department of Human Services Selects Mediware’s Waiver Management Software Solution for Home- and Community-Based Services
Lenexa, KS (PRWEB) December 06, 2016 -- Mediware Information Systems Inc., a leading supplier of software for human service organizations and healthcare providers, announced that the Oklahoma Department of Human Services (DHS) selected Mediware’s Harmony solution to help manage electronic case information for the 1915c statewide waiver for aging and adults with physical disabilities.
Mediware’s purpose-built Harmony software suite for home- and community-based services (HCBS) will greatly simplify DHS’ ability to improve care to Oklahomans who are aging or disabled. It will also help ensure that the agency complies with all federal and state rules, regulations, laws, statutes, polices, and procedures, including those applicable to the specific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services approved 1915(c) HCBS waiver for Oklahoma.
